Internet Explorer 7 is released
Wednesday, October 25, 2006 12:53 PM
I'm sure all of you know this already, but I figured I might as well jump on the bandwagon and announce it. (Since I've been using it since the first beta and have been very happy with it).
Get it here
I used to use Firefox, but IE 7 definitely
Read More